Forged Three-Way Ball Valve
A forged three-way ball valve is a pipeline control valve manufactured using forging technology, with the following core structural features:
1. Main Structure
• Integrally Forged Body: Formed through monolithic forging processes
• T-shaped or L-shaped Flow Path: Enables media diversion or convergence
• One-Piece Body Construction: Ensures superior strength and sealing integrity
2. Key Component Features
Ball: Precision-machined solid metal sphere, typically surface-hardened
Seat: Multi-seal structure using PTFE, PPL, or metal materials
Stem: Blowout-proof design with backseat feature
Actuator: Options for manual, pneumatic, or electric operation
3. Technical Advantages
Higher Pressure Resistance (up to Class 1500)
Compact Size & Reduced Weight (compared to cast valves)
Enhanced Impact and Vibration Resistance
